Output 66ee2f2dccee0184f6d12c17c90d93ae707059462471cfe317efad8ae6eb9e2b:1

value
21564000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f166596b6b2b7f87b46ca155442e9f11d78cf2c OP_EQUALVERIFY OP_CHECKSIG
address
1CayeXFXXexb9Jzhnj96Dsrsa6V6d4q8L3
transaction
66ee2f2dccee0184f6d12c17c90d93ae707059462471cfe317efad8ae6eb9e2b
confirmations
279258
spent
true